Tom Homan Blasts Pope Francis Over Immigration Remarks.

President Donald J. Trump’s border czar shot back at recent statements from Pope Francis, calling the Pope to fix the Catholic Church before criticizing U.S. immigration policies. “He ought to fix the Catholic Church and concentrate on his work and leave border enforcement to us,” Tom Homan said, noting that he is Catholic himself.

“He wants to attack us securing our border? He has a wall around the Vatican, does he not? So he has a wall to protect his people and himself, but we can’t have a wall around the United States,” he observed.

Pope Francis recently remarked on the Trump administration’s deportation policies, arguing for better treatment of legitimate refugees while acknowledging that countries have a right to defend themselves.

Pope Francis also addressed comments recently made by Vice President J.D. Vance on social media, in which Vance referred to ordo amoris, a traditional Christian teaching that espouses the order of love one has for their family, neighbors, countrymen, and so forth. “The true ordo amoris that must be promoted is that which we discover by meditating … on the love that builds a fraternity open to all, without exception,” he suggested.

Fauci Faces Contempt Vote After Using the Fifth Amendment to Dodge Senate Questions.

Dr. Anthony Fauci refused to answer Senate questions about COVID-19’s origins on Wednesday, claiming legal protection under the Fifth Amendment.

PULSE POINTS
❓ WHAT HAPPENED: Former National Institute of Allergy and Infectious Diseases (NIAID) Director Anthony Fauci invoked the Fifth Amendment right against self-incrimination during a U.S. Senate hearing led by Sen. Rand Paul (R-KY) on Wednesday, declining to answer any questions about the origins of the COVID-19 pandemic after saying he feared his testimony could be used in a perjury prosecution. Fauci said he had previously testified under oath before Congress on multiple occasions and argued Paul’s repeated calls to see him prosecuted left him no choice but to remain silent on the advice of his attorneys. However, as former President Joe Biden has already issued Fauci a blanket pardon, Paul believes the Fifth Amendment does not allow him to refuse to answer questions, and has said he will face a vote to find him in contempt of Congress.
📺 DETAIL: The hearing became contentious as Paul and other senators questioned Fauci despite his refusal to respond. One of Fauci’s attorneys was ordered removed by security after repeatedly attempting to interject. Paul cited more than 1,000 pages of Fauci’s pandemic-era writings, claiming they contradicted his public statements by showing he privately considered the possibility that COVID-19 originated from a laboratory in Wuhan, China. Fauci’s writings show he initially kept an open mind about both a natural spillover and a laboratory leak before later insisting a natural animal-to-human transmission was the more likely explanation. Republican senators, including Sen. Josh Hawley (R-MO), criticized Fauci’s refusal to testify, while Democratic lawmakers defended him, arguing the hearing was intended to entrap him. Fauci, who retired in 2022 after becoming the public face of the U.S. pandemic response, was granted a preemptive pardon by former President Joe Biden before Biden left office, with Biden stating the pardon should not be interpreted as an admission of wrongdoing.
💬 KEY QUOTE: “The sole reason he is calling me before this committee is to get me to say something… that could vindicate his repeated public pledges that I end up… ‘behind bars.’” – Anthony Fauci
🎯 IMPACT: Paul argues Fauci’s use of the Fifth Amendment to avoid questions was impermissible, as his pardon from Biden already protected him from prosecution. “It’s against the law to obstruct an investigation of Congress. There will be repercussions for your refusal to testify,” he warned.

Illegal Alien Gangster Pleads Guilty to Attacking Border Patrol with Vehicle.

A Venezuelan illegal alien associated with the violent Tren de Aragua gang pleaded guilty after ramming a Border Patrol vehicle during an attempted arrest in Portland, Oregon.

PULSE POINTS
❓ WHAT HAPPENED:  A Venezuelan illegal immigrant with alleged ties to the Tren de Aragua (TdA) gang has pleaded guilty to a federal charge after he rammed a pickup truck into a Border Patrol vehicle while attempting to evade arrest in Portland, Oregon. Luis Nino-Moncada, 33, pleaded guilty Monday to felony depredation of government property and faces up to 10 years in prison, a $250,000 fine, and one year of supervised release after prosecutors said he repeatedly struck a federal vehicle during a January 8 arrest operation, prompting an agent to fire his service weapon.
📺 DETAIL: Nino-Moncada and passenger Yorlenys Betzabeth Zambrano-Contreras, a Venezuelan national whom the Department of Homeland Security has linked to a Tren de Aragua prostitution ring, were both wounded, fled the scene, and were later apprehended. Court records state Nino-Moncada admitted he was living in the United States illegally and had been ordered removed by an immigration judge in November 2024. Federal investigators said the pair had previously come to the attention of law enforcement, including during a 2025 prostitution sting in which Zambrano-Contreras allegedly identified several Tren de Aragua members and admitted involvement in a prior Portland shooting. Zambrano-Contreras later accepted a plea agreement on a 2023 illegal entry charge and received one year of supervised probation with GPS monitoring before being arrested again in May for repeatedly violating her court-ordered curfew. The January confrontation also sparked protests outside Portland’s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E) facility after city officials suggested federal agents had shot innocent local residents, a characterization disputed by federal authorities.

GOP Governor Attacks Trump’s Deportation Plan for Haitians as a ‘Mistake.’

Ohio Governor Mike DeWine has criticized the Trump administration’s plan to end Temporary Protected Status (TPS) for Haitian migrants, claiming that deportations will cause economic harm to his state and put those deported in danger.

PULSE POINTS
❓ WHAT HAPPENED: Ohio Governor Mike DeWine (R) has voiced opposition to President Donald J. Trump’s plan to deport Haitian illegal immigrants.
📺 DETAIL: Earlier this year, the Supreme Court upheld the termination of Temporary Protected Status (TPS) for Haitians. TPS is an immigration status granted on humanitarian grounds to protect migrants from deportation and allows them to work. TPS for Haitians was first granted in 2010 after a major earthquake hit the country. Over a decade later, the Trump administration moved to end TPS for Haitians, citing improved conditions in the country. The administration intends to deport approximately 334,000 Haitians, who will lose their TPS this week. In response, Governor DeWine described the Trump administration’s deportation plans as “a blow to the state of Ohio.” The Governor suggested that the plans would harm Ohio’s economy, particularly Springfield, a city in south-west Ohio where many Haitians have settled. “These are people who have helped Springfield really come back… The Haitians who are living there and employed there, they came there to work, and they came there because there were jobs that were not being filled by other people,” said DeWine. The governor also suggested that it was not safe for Haitians to return to their home country. The Department of Homeland Security has stated: “What we would say now is it’s closing time, which means you don’t have to go home, but you can’t stay here.
💬 KEY QUOTE:Haiti is hell today… Very few of these Haitians will voluntarily go back to Haiti. If they have to leave, they’ll go someplace else… They don’t want to go back to Haiti.” – Governor DeWine
